fab5freddy:
The cat back will offer very little if any performance gains, HPFP will offer the most and would be what i would get if i was you

Your welly cooler will help you keep those extra ponies  :happy2:

kr15h_ED30:
Defo add the HPFP to get stage 1+. Have you got gti or ED30??? Got mine mapped by r-tech with intake, HPFP (loba) and pre cat removed and got 330bhp and 333 lbft. HPFP helps with midrange torque.
